May 11, 201214 yr Afternoon all, It seems that I have a problem with adding addon scenery to FSX. Ordinarily this has worked fine until now. Upon entering the scenery library, I select the folder and click within the dialog box to add the scenery to the library. This all works fine and the scenery appears in my list of addon scenery. I click ok to close the scenery library and FSX builds a new scenery database. I load FSX and the scenery hasnt loaded....I go back to the scenery library and the scenery is now not present in the list, despite successfully adding it previously. So i try again and this time rather than try to load a flight, i go back to the scenery library and the scenery does not appear. So basically, despite FSX seemingly adding the scenery to the library, it seems that in actual fact it hasnt. I am aware of the usual problem in adding scenery (clicking OK doesnt work etc.) But i am new to this problem. Any suggestions appreciated. May 11, 201214 yr Author It seems, my scenery CFG file in my users\microsoft\FSX folder had multiple entries of the same scenery some how and this caused the problem, simply deleted all references to it and then tried adding again and it worked. Never heard of multiple entries of the same scenery in the FSX folder though. There is a bug adding scenery in the Scenery Library with Windows 7. Not sure if that's the OS you have installed though. There's a fix pinned in the Windows 7 forum that fixes this bug. Best regards, Jim
